CuTeP ( CW118C )


| Grade : | CuTeP |
| Number: | CW118C |
| Classification: | Low alloyed copper alloy |
| Density | 8.9 g/cm ³ |
| Standard: | EN 12164: 1998 Copper and copper alloys. Rod for free machining purposes EN 12166: 1998 Copper and copper alloys. Wire for general purposes EN 12168: 1998 Copper and copper alloys. Hollow rod for free machining purposes |
| Equivalent grades: | Go here |
Chemical composition % of grade CuTeP ( CW118C )
| P | Te | Others | - |
| 0.003 - 0.012 | 0.4 - 0.7 | total 0.1 | Cu - remainder |
Mechanical properties of grade CuTeP ( CW118C )
| Rm - Tensile strength (MPa) (R250) | 250 |
| Rm - Tensile strength (MPa) (R300) | 300 |
| Rp0.2 0.2% proof strength (MPa) (R250) | 200 |
| Rp0.2 0.2% proof strength (MPa) (R300) | 250 |
| A - Min. elongation at fracture (%) (R250) | 7 |
| A - Min. elongation at fracture (%) (R300) | 5 |
| A - Min. elongation Lo = 100mm (%) (R250) | 3 |
| A - Min. elongation Lo = 100mm (%) (R300) | 2 |
| Brinell hardness (HB): (R250) | 90 |
| Brinell hardness (HB): (R300) | 100 |
